experts, and assist with the identification of parents with behavioral health conditions in the child welfare system.
The BHCs will provide joint responses and collaborate with Child Protective Investigators (CPIs) and dependency case managers to build expertise with front line staff in the identification of behavioral health conditions and/or substance use disorders, with specific focus on improving engagement with families, and improving access to treatment.
Actively establish effective working relationships with CPIs (in co-located office space) to provide on-going technical assistance and consultation related to the identification of behavioral health conditions and best practices
to engage and treat, to include the demonstration of engagement techniques with the family when in the field with investigative staff. Support the CPI staff and dependency case managers in understanding the effects of behavioral health issues on parent/caregiver behavior.
Partner with the investigative staff to provide joint response, brief backssment, and consultations to assist in identifying danger threats, adult functioning, parental protective capacities (diminished or present), and safety management services. Assist investigative staff and dependency case managers in understanding the signs and symptoms of behavioral health disorders, substance use , or co-occurring disorders, as
well as best practices to engage and treat individuals. Cross-train child welfare and sheriff staff on topics that will strengthen collaborative efforts for the benefit of the individuals served.
Assist in the field and provide office consultation during pre- or post-commencement when there is an open investigation with a suspected or identified behavioral health need, to include supporting investigators in mitigating behavioral issues and crises. Work collaboratively with community service providers and the ME to develop contacts, facilitate referrals, and assist investigative staff with engaging clients in recommended services and improving timely access to treatment.
Work collaboratively with the ME and service providers to establish processes to track the referrals and entry into treatment for parents with behavioral health conditions, substance use, or co-occurring disorders. Participate in legal, multi-disciplinary, and any other meetings that will assist the investigative staff and families. Must maintain a working knowledge of community mental health and substance use providers and best practices for engagement and treatment. Duties and Responsibilities: Oversees and coordinates a multistate vehicle fleet ensuring compliance with state, federal, and company policies and guidelines. Guarantees that company vehicles adhere to industry standards and regulations for emissions,
usage, and operation. Ensures that all drivers and vehicles comply with applicable DOT, federal, state, and local safety laws and requirements. Ensures that all drivers possess and maintain required licenses and permits.
Monitors DMV registrations and insurance. Tracks vehicle use and monitors associated operating costs. Works with the Maintenance Manager to allocate vehicles to various job sites. Ensures that vehicles receive the proper and necessary upkeep by supervising, planning, and scheduling preventative maintenance and repairs. Manages vehicle warranties, warrantied repairs, and recalls. In collaboration with the purchasing agent, develops best replacement practices and recommendations
for company vehicles. Utilizes software to create and review work orders, verify repairs, plan mechanic workflow, approve time records, set preventative maintenance schedules based on OEM recommendations, monitor GPS units, and record and reconcile fuel purchases/usage.
Maintains a working GPS unit for each vehicle. Identifies and reports any driver performance issues to the maintenance manager. Essential Duties and Responsibilities: Triages patients, verify allergies, symptoms & shop. Utilizes nursing process to develop patient's plan of care which includes all of the following: backssment, re backssments, implementations, planning, evaluation and patient teaching.
Demonstrates knowledge of safe medication administration; administers prescribed medications and treatments in accordance with nursing standards. Demonstrates the ability to prioritize and organize patient care. Timely and accurate documentation which reflects clinic standards. Observes, records and reports patient's condition and reaction to drugs and treatments to physicians. Proficient in Powerchart. Prepares
equipment and aids physician during treatment, examination and testing of patients. Review lab and diagnostic test results with patients. Provides patient & family education regarding diagnostic procedures, medications, nutrition, and maintenance of health and wellness.
Instruct patients in collection of samples and tests. Maintains/reviews patient records, charts and other pertinent information in Powerchart. Post tests and examination results in EMR. Schedules OP radiology procedures; generates referrals to promote health as requested by physician. Performs blood draws, urine dips, rapid streps, influenza, mono, CMP, CBC, cardiac inhalation treatments. Start IV's, bladder catheters,
injections, EKGs, dressing changes and splinting. Handling of specimens, performing lab testing in a timely manner.
Verifying results in Powerchart. Daily & monthly QC controls for the Picollo, Abx, Biosite, & Status. Calibrating some instruments. Participates with proficiency testing. Verify integrity and dating of all lab reagents. Confirms abnormal results with Physician on duty. Know where all procedures are located and follow as written for any lab performance, documents all corrective actions associated with quality control, instrumentation and proficiency testing. Assist in ordering of reagents, lab supplies, and medical supplies. Clean all surgical instruments and package up to send for sterilization.
